Cancellation Policy
The staff of Unbeaten Tracks must be informed of cancellations (for any reason) as soon as possible to minimize loss. Cancellations must be received in writing by mail or email and are subject to the following fees per guest:
- More than 60 days before departure: 30% down payment is refundable
- 59-45 days before departure: 30% down payment is non-refundable.
- 44-30 days before departure: 50% of tour cost (your deposit can be transferred to any other trips organized in the next 12 months)
- 29-15 days before departure: 75% of tour cost (your deposit can be transferred to any other trips organized in the next 12 months)
- 14 days or less before the tour starts no refund available (your deposit can be transferred to any other trips organized in the next 12 months)
The days are to be considered as per the calendar (and not working days). Dedicated cancellation policy can be applied on top of these, due to the specific tour characteristics.
In case not enough people are registered for a group tour, we may decide to cancel the tour. In this scenario, all participants will receive a full refund. Any costs incurred by you to be able to participate in the tour (booking of hotel rooms on location, flights, train tickets, etc.) will not be refunded by us. We will advise you when we can confirm a tour and you should not make travel arrangements until this has been confirmed. Any type of bank fees incurred to proceed with a refund to a participant will be at the cost of you.
If the guide will have a personal issue, he\she will be substituted by another guide, otherwise you will be completely refunded. In case you are compelled to cancel the confirmed tour by genuine circumstances and if you wish to transfer your booking to another person, you can do that, but only with the condition that she\he meets all the requirements relating to that tour, which will be evaluated by the guide. You must provide specific and valid proof of why you are unable to participate at the time to change the name of the person. A fee of 150 Euro per person will be charged for transferring the tour on another name. This option is possible no less than two weeks prior to tour start.
